Ingredients You’ll Need

Each ingredient in this Cilantro Pistachio Pesto Recipe is thoughtfully chosen to create the perfect balance of texture, flavor, and color. The combination is straightforward but powerful, working harmoniously to deliver a pesto that feels both fresh and indulgent.

  • 3/4 cup packed fresh cilantro: The star herb for bright, citrusy notes and vibrant green color.
  • 1/2 cup shelled roasted pistachios: Adds a buttery, crunchy texture and rich nutty flavor.
  • 1 jalapeno, seeds removed: Provides just the right touch of gentle heat without overpowering.
  • 2 cloves garlic: Imparts a subtle pungency that deepens the overall taste.
  • 1/2 lime, juiced: Brings acidity and freshness that lifts all other flavors.
  • 3 tablespoons avocado or olive oil: Smooths and binds the pesto into a luxurious sauce texture.
  • 2-3 tablespoons water, to thin pesto: Ensures the perfect consistency for easy mixing or spreading.
  • ½ teaspoon salt: Highlights the natural flavors and balances the brightness.
  • Freshly ground black pepper: Adds a subtle warmth and spice complexity.

How to Make Cilantro Pistachio Pesto Recipe

Step 1: Gather and Prepare Your Ingredients

Start by rinsing and packing your fresh cilantro to measure three-quarters of a cup. Shell and roast your pistachios if they’re not already roasted, and remove the seeds from your jalapeño to keep the heat mild and approachable. Peel the garlic cloves and get your lime juiced for a smooth process.

Step 2: Combine Everything in a Food Processor

Place the cilantro, pistachios, jalapeño, garlic, lime juice, oil, water, salt, and pepper into the food processor bowl. This method ensures even blending so every bite bursts with flavor.

Step 3: Process Until Smooth and Creamy

Pulse the mixture until a smooth, creamy texture forms. You might need to scrape down the sides once or twice to make sure everything is thoroughly combined. Adjust the thickness with the remaining water as needed to achieve that perfect pesto consistency.

Step 4: Taste and Adjust Seasonings

Give your pesto a quick taste test and add more salt, pepper, or lime juice based on your preference. This step ensures your pesto suits your palate before serving.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Store leftover pesto in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. To maintain its vibrant color, pour a thin layer of olive oil over the top before sealing the container. This helps prevent oxidation and keeps the flavors fresh.

Freezing

Freezing is a fantastic option for long-term storage. Spoon your Cilantro Pistachio Pesto Recipe into ice cube trays and freeze until solid. Then, transfer the cubes to a sealed bag or container, and defrost as needed for easy, ready-to-use portions that won’t lose any of their fantastic taste.

Reheating

This pesto is best enjoyed cold or at room temperature to keep the fresh herbs vibrant, but if you want to warm it slightly, toss it into a hot dish just before serving rather than heating it directly. This preserves the bright flavors without cooking away the freshness.

FAQs

Can I substitute pistachios with another nut?

Absolutely! While pistachios provide a unique flavor, you can swap in cashews, walnuts, almonds, pumpkin seeds, or sunflower seeds. Cashews are a popular choice because they create a creamy texture and slightly sweet taste.

How spicy is the pesto with jalapeño?

The jalapeño seeds are removed to keep the heat mild; however, the pesto does have a gentle warmth. You can leave the seeds in for more spice or omit the jalapeño entirely if you prefer no heat.

Can I make this pesto without a food processor?

Yes, you can finely chop all ingredients by hand and then mix thoroughly with a spoon or whisk, though it will be more time-consuming. The food processor just ensures the smoothest, creamiest texture.

What dishes pair best with this cilantro pistachio pesto?

This pesto is amazing on pasta, grilled meats, fish, roasted vegetables, tacos, sandwiches, and even as a salad dressing base. Its bright, nutty flavor adds a fresh kick wherever you use it.

How long does this pesto last in the fridge?

When stored properly in an airtight container with a layer of olive oil, it should keep well for 3 to 4 days. Always check for freshness before using by smelling and tasting.

Cilantro Pistachio Pesto Recipe

  • Author: Sara
  • Total Time: 5 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A vibrant and flavorful Cilantro Pistachio Pesto that combines fresh cilantro, roasted pistachios, and a touch of jalapeno for a zesty twist. This quick and easy no-cook sauce is perfect for drizzling over pasta, grilled meats, or roasted veggies, adding a bright, nutty, and slightly spicy flavor to your dishes.


Ingredients

Ingredients

  • 3/4 cup packed fresh cilantro
  • 1/2 cup shelled roasted pistachios
  • 1 jalapeno, seeds removed
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• 1/2 lime, juiced
  • 3 tablespoons avocado or olive oil
  • 23 tablespoons water, to thin pesto
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ste


Instructions

  1. Combine Ingredients: Add fresh cilantro, roasted pistachios, jalapeno (with seeds removed for less heat), garlic cloves, lime juice, avocado or olive oil, water, salt, and freshly ground black pepper into the bowl of a food processor.
  2. Process: Pulse the food processor until the mixture becomes smooth, stopping occasionally to scrape down the sides to ensure even blending.
  3. Adjust Consistency and Seasoning: If the pesto is too thick, add an additional tablespoon of water at a time until the desired consistency is achieved. Taste and adjust salt and pepper as needed.
  4. Serve: Use immediately or store in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Perfect as a sauce or dip to enhance your favorite dishes.

Notes

  • Substitutions: If you prefer not to use pistachios, cashews, walnuts, almonds, pumpkin seeds, or sunflower seeds make great alternatives, with cashews providing a creamy texture.
  • Remove jalapeno seeds for milder heat or leave some in for extra spice.
  • This pesto is best fresh but can be refrigerated for up to 3 days in a sealed container.
